Output d31639171879c8f5360234048db132e6302401defb0ed609240ced59dc3137b8:7

value
185498
script pubkey
OP_0 OP_PUSHBYTES_20 66bf429e1261430aecd212fcd8cafe0f64a565e8
address
bc1qv6l598sjv9ps4mxjzt7d3jh7paj22e0gsgw9nu
transaction
d31639171879c8f5360234048db132e6302401defb0ed609240ced59dc3137b8
spent
true